Solution Overview
Problem
Social networking systems face challenges in engaging users with pages, applications, and groups due to static interfaces that do not adapt to individual user preferences, leading to irrelevant content interactions and reduced user engagement.
Innovation Solution
A social networking system that enables advertisers to boost the ranking of items in user interfaces, such as bookmarks, notifications, and messages, based on expected click-through rates and fee arrangements, using a scoring model that incorporates user profile information and sponsored item information to prioritize relevant content.

Data Source
AI summary
A sponsored interface of a social networking system includes links to different items accessible in the system, arranged by category. Each of the items is associated with a category from a plurality of categories. The social networking system may enable advertisers to boost the ranking of an item in the interface per user, such as a bookmark in a menu of bookmarks, a notification in a menu of notifications, and/or a message in a menu of messages, based on a fee arrangement. The items in the interface are then ranked based on expected fee maximization, taking into account an expected click-through rate.
